функция обратного вызова DXGKDDI_CANCELQUEUEDFLIPS (d3dkmddi.h)

В модели очереди аппаратного переворачивания ОПЕРАЦИОННая система вызывает функцию DXGKDDI_CANCELQUEUEDFLIPS драйвера минипорта дисплея для синхронной отмены ранее поставленных в очередь сальто. Эта функция была заменена DXGKDDI_CANCELFLIPS начиная с WDDM 3.0.

Синтаксис

DXGKDDI_CANCELQUEUEDFLIPS DxgkddiCancelqueuedflips;

NTSTATUS DxgkddiCancelqueuedflips(
  IN_CONST_HANDLE hAdapter,
  INOUT_PDXGKARG_CANCELQUEUEDFLIPS pCancelQueuedFlips
)
{...}

Параметры

hAdapter

[in] Дескриптор для видеоадаптера.

pCancelQueuedFlips

[вход/выход] Указатель на структуру DXGKARG_CANCELQUEUEDFLIPS , содержащую параметры для этой функции.

Возвращаемое значение

DXGKDDI_CANCELQUEUEDFLIPS возвращает STATUS_SUCCESS. Драйвер всегда должен возвращать код успешного выполнения.

Комментарии

Асинхронно отмененные Идентификаторы PresentId передаются через механизм прерывания VSync.

Требования

Требование Значение
Минимальная версия сервера Windows Server 2022 (WDDM 2.9)
Верхняя часть d3dkmddi.h

См. также раздел

DXGKDDI_CANCELFLIPS